Emanuel Lutheran Church and School have many opportunities to volunteer or serve.  Some examples including donating items for the school and child care programs, serving on boards or committees, teaching Sunday School, donating food for local food banks, or helping maintain the building and grounds.  These are just a few examples.

For those interested in knitting or crocheting we have a Prayer Shawl Ministry group.  All interested people may join the group as they meet for fellowship and learning while they work on shawls that are given to those who are home bound or in the hospital.  We have 6-8 ladies including several beginners working on different styles and color shawls!  The making of a prayer shawl is a spiritual practice, made in an atmosphere of prayer, with thoughts of care and comfort for whoever may receive one.  As our supply increases, we would like to look into using these shawls as an outreach tool.  This group meets the second Tuesday of each month at 1:00PM in room 4.  See the Church calendar for more information on when the group meets.

The Emanuel Lutheran Women’s Missionary Society meets monthly from September to June and raise money through various activities during the year to support missions both home and abroad.  There are many ways that your talents can help support this work.  The many fundraisers require many volunteers with a variety of different skill sets needed.  Attend any meeting (posted on the Church calendar) or contact the Church office to be put in touch with a member of the Women’s Missionary Society for more information.
